Encroachment Over Public Right-of--Way - No awning, <br />canopy or marquee shall encroach into the air rights of any <br />public street right-of--way. <br />(E) Incidental Signs. <br />Type of Signs. <br />Incidental signs shall be ground or wall signs. <br />ii. Number of Signs. <br />a. If a lot or integrated center has one (1) driveway, two (2) <br />incidental directional signs shall be permitted at the <br />driveway entrance or exit; <br />b. If a lot or integrated center has more than one (1) driveway, <br />one (1) incidental directional sign shall be permitted for <br />each driveway; <br />c. One (1) incidental directional sign or one (1) incidental <br />parking and loading sign shall be permitted at each critical <br />turning point along an interior access drive when required <br />to safely direct vehicular traffic (e.g., to direct vehicular <br />traffic to: a drive through facility; a customer or employee <br />parking area; or, a delivery or loading area); and, <br />d. If a lot is occupied by a use which includes a drive through <br />facility, one (1) menu board shall be permitted adjacent to <br />the drive through facility as an incidental directional sign to <br />announce the selection of services or products available at <br />the drive through facility and the prices thereof. <br />iii. Maximum Sign Surface Area of Incidental Signs. <br />a. Incidental signs shall not exceed six (6) square feet in sign <br />surface area per sign. <br />33 <br />
